I'm looking for the thermo-mechanical properties of aluminum, such as  Young modulus, thermal expansion coefficient, thermal conductivity coefficient and poisson ratio as a function of temperature :

E=E0(1+E1*T+E2*T^2+E3*T^3)  ;  T: temperature in K

While ASM Handbook is the acceptable standard, you can also look at www.matweb.com for quick refernce . You will get all the properties of metal that you have mentioned. Most of the researchers in the simulation world use this website.

You might also look at the data present in "Single Crystal Elastic Constants and Calculated Aggregate Properties. A Handbook" by  Gene Simmons and Herbert Wang, MIT Press, 1971.  You can fit your favorite curve to the data collected there.
